
A client with external otitis has an ear wick placed and a new prescription for antibiotic otic drops. After the nurse provides client teaching, which of the following client statements indicates that more instruction is needed?
A) "I may use aspirin or acetaminophen for pain relief."
B) "I should apply the eardrops to the cotton wick in my ear canal."
C) "I should clean my ear canal daily with a cotton-tipped applicator."
D) "I may use warm compresses to the outside of my ear for comfort."
